Output e9f944595f265d90a3c1488339d57431f3ad625c675e2391d011685c5eb6ca5d:2

value
12759040
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d658fc839a5d2eb3cdefde7433820dfd27a63aaa OP_EQUAL
address
3MEP8UfRLubwMLpT9d73RXZ9Esi7btFX5b
transaction
e9f944595f265d90a3c1488339d57431f3ad625c675e2391d011685c5eb6ca5d
spent
true